mirror of
https://github.com/Alfresco/alfresco-content-app.git
synced 2025-10-08 14:51:14 +00:00
add safety checks for focus after close
This commit is contained in:
@@ -1089,7 +1089,7 @@ export class ContentManagementService {
|
|||||||
|
|
||||||
private focusAfterClose(focusedElementSelector: string): void {
|
private focusAfterClose(focusedElementSelector: string): void {
|
||||||
if (focusedElementSelector) {
|
if (focusedElementSelector) {
|
||||||
document.querySelector<HTMLElement>(focusedElementSelector).focus();
|
document.querySelector<HTMLElement>(focusedElementSelector)?.focus();
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
@@ -700,7 +700,7 @@ export class NodeActionsService {
|
|||||||
|
|
||||||
private focusAfterClose(focusedElementSelector: string): void {
|
private focusAfterClose(focusedElementSelector: string): void {
|
||||||
if (focusedElementSelector) {
|
if (focusedElementSelector) {
|
||||||
document.querySelector<HTMLElement>(focusedElementSelector).focus();
|
document.querySelector<HTMLElement>(focusedElementSelector)?.focus();
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
@@ -165,7 +165,7 @@ export class DownloadEffects {
|
|||||||
|
|
||||||
private focusAfterClose(focusedElementSelector: string): void {
|
private focusAfterClose(focusedElementSelector: string): void {
|
||||||
if (focusedElementSelector) {
|
if (focusedElementSelector) {
|
||||||
document.querySelector<HTMLElement>(focusedElementSelector).focus();
|
document.querySelector<HTMLElement>(focusedElementSelector)?.focus();
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
Reference in New Issue
Block a user